    Tesco Spa Bath Cream - WNBA - Bubbled fine but scent was too masculine for my liking, it was also difficult to get out of the square bottle as was very thick and gloopy (although its age may have been a factor in that... :o)

    L'Oreal Everpure Colour Care & Volume Shampoo - WBA although I'll probably get the moisture variant as didn't see much volumising effect from this one but Everpure in general has become a bit of a HG for me - love the smell, love the effect on my hair (calming) and love the Ethos of less nasties - all at a fairly reasonable price, especially with three for two. The packaging is also very good - tube which stands on its lid and very soft and pliable so you can squeeze everything out without having to cut it open or waste anything. Was shocking when I cut the first tube I used open and found nothing there :rotfl: Bravo L'Oreal

    No. 7 Beautiful Skin Foaming Cleanser - probably one application left in this so may as well declare now - really like this, leaves my face feeling very clean and grease free without any tightness. Again another HG for me although I haven't really used any other foaming cleansers in recent years to compare it to. On this basis, I recently bought a Botanics version on offer to see how that was and because it was cheaper also. In fairness the No. 7 one even at full price of £9 isn't bad value as it lasts a long while, you only need a couple of pumps (could probably get away with one really but I don't like to scrimp!) and if there's a voucher floating about then even better! I had to resist the urge to buy another but will see how the Botanics one fares first as this is only around £4 full price :money:
